New Belgium Pear Ginger Beer debuts in Lips of Faith
New Belgium Pear Ginger Beer has debuted in the brewery’s Lips of Faith Series. The “Lips” series allows the brewery to get even more creative, with styles, flavors and collaborations.
New Belgium Pear Ginger Beer echoes a fizzy craft cocktail, with lemon, pear juices, and ginger. Additionally, the brewery wants you to perhaps even mix Pear Ginger Beer into your favorite cocktail.

The Bruery Sourrento Now Available to Members
The Bruery is now offering Sourrento, a sour ale inspired by the spirit Limoncello, to their Reserve and Preservation Society members.
Sourrento is a sour ale that was inspired by the lemon flavored spirt, Limoncello,which hails from the city of Sorrento, Italy. To create this unique, sweetly sour flavor, we aged our sour blonde ale with both lemon zest and fresh vanilla beans. The resulting beer is somewhere between a classic sour ale, a delightful Italian apertif, and a lemon meringue pie.

Boulevard & Ommegang Release Spiced Saison
Boulevard Brewing Company (Kansas City, MO) is ready to release the fourth offering in their collaborative series. Each of the prior releases features a hand pictured brewery with a unique story. This edition features a another brewery in Boulevard Brewing’s new family, Ommegang. Both breweries are part of the Duvel Moortgat family, after Boulevard was purchased by the parent company last year.
Boulevard Collaboration No. 4 Spiced Saison was brewed at Boulevard Brewing, featuring their house yeasts. Spiced Saison was split into two fermentation tanks, one with Boulevard’s Belgian yeast, and one with Ommegang’s house yeast. The two beers were blended together during filtration.
Collaboration No. 4 will be bottled in 750ml bottles, and draft for a limited time.
Style: Saison (w/ Sweet Orange Peel, Lemon Peel, Coriander, Grains of Paradise)

Widmer Brothers & 10 Barrel Brewing Create “Fizz”
Widmer Brothers Brewing (Portland, OR) celebrates 30 years of craft brewing with a series of collaborations. The third collab is with 10 Barrel Brewing out of Bend, Oregon.
Meet Widmer Fizz, an interesting hybrid beer. Fizz is brewed with Meyer lemons, fresh ginger, and finished with champagne yeast. The result is an effervescent, bubby, summer offering.
“We got together with the 10 Barrel team, and they helped push this beer way out of the box,” said Ben Dobler, innovation brewer at Widmer Brothers Brewing. “We’re calling Fizz a ‘spritzer-style ale’ because the beer was inspired by spritzer champagne cocktails, and we feel like it’s a great description of what the beer actually delivers. The champagne yeast, Meyer lemon, and fresh ginger give it a really refreshing summertime taste.”
